Web8 de set. de 2024 · Air bags in cars are designed with impulse, or momentum change principles. When a driver gets into an accident their momentum carries them forward into the steering wheel. Web16 de jan. de 2024 · Airbags are designed to deploy quickly in the event of a collision. When a sensor detects a sudden deceleration or impact, it sends a signal to the airbag control module, which activates the airbags. The airbags are filled with gas that is released from a small canister, causing the airbags to inflate and deploy within a fraction of a …
